-
VARISTOR 25V 10A 0603
Please send RFQ , we will respond immediately.
Quantity:
SDR0603-220ML
Bourns Inc.
78602/9MC-R
Murata Power Solutions Inc.
845-039-524-404
EDAC Inc.
ERJ-U02F1430X
Panasonic Electronic Components
1010691CH
Integrated Power Designs